Verifying the integrity of game files is a crucial step if you suspect that corrupted files might be the cause of the issue. Most gaming platforms, such as Steam and Epic Games Store, offer a built-in feature to verify the integrity of game files. This process checks the game's files against a master copy on the platform's servers and replaces any damaged or missing files.
